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Patients with restlessness in the resuscitation room after elective general anesthesia; 2. 18 = 65; 3. 18 kg/m2 < body mass index (BMI) < 30 kg/m2; 4. American Society of Anesthesiologists (ASA) Grade I~III.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1. Patients who cannot communicate normally before operation; 2. Patients with mental illness; 3. Grade II and above atrioventricular block, bradycardia (HR<50 points/time), hypotension (NBP<90/60mmHg); 4. Patients with hypertension and poor blood pressure control (systolic blood pressure = 160mmHg or diastolic blood pressure = 110mmHg); 5. Patients with a history of opiate allergy or addiction; 6. Patients allergic to propofol; 7. Patients who are given muscle relaxants within 30 minutes after
